Hair Care

Before we dive into styling techniques, it's essential to take care of your hair's health. Long straight hair is prone to breakage, split ends, and dryness. Therefore, incorporating a hair care routine is crucial to achieving healthy and manageable hair.

Here are some tips on how to care for long straight hair:

1. Wash Your Hair Less Frequently

Washing your hair every day can strip its natural oils, leaving it dry and brittle. Instead, aim to wash your hair two to three times a week. Use a sulfate-free shampoo and a nourishing conditioner to keep your hair moisturized.

2. Use a Wide-Tooth Comb

After washing your hair, use a wide-tooth comb to detangle it instead of a brush. Combing your hair while wet can cause breakage and split ends. Start at the ends and work your way up to avoid tugging on your hair.

3. Apply Hair Masks

Once a week, use a deep conditioning hair mask to nourish your locks. Hair masks can help repair damage, boost shine, and add moisture to your hair. Apply the mask from the mid-lengths to the ends of your hair and leave it on for at least 20 minutes before rinsing.

How to Fix Long Straight Hair

Now that we've covered hair care let's move on to styling techniques. Here are some ways to fix long straight hair:

1. Add Layers

Adding layers to your hair can add volume and movement. Ask your hairstylist for long layers that frame your face and blend seamlessly with the rest of your hair.

2. Use Hot Rollers

Hot rollers are an easy and effective way to add volume and bounce to your hair. Roll small sections of your hair around the rollers and leave them in for about 10-15 minutes. Once you remove the rollers, run your fingers through your hair to loosen the curls and create a natural look.

3. Embrace Texturizing Products

Texturizing sprays, powders, and mousses can add grip and texture to your hair, making it easier to style. Apply the product to your roots or mid-lengths and scrunch your hair to create volume and movement.

Step-by-Step Guide

Here's a step-by-step guide on how to fix long straight hair:

Step 1: Prep Your Hair

Start by washing your hair and using a nourishing conditioner. Towel-dry your hair and apply a heat protectant spray to prevent damage from heat styling tools.

Step 2: Add Volume

Use a volumizing mousse and apply it to your roots. Blow-dry your hair using a round brush to add volume and lift at the roots.

Step 3: Curl Your Hair

Using a curling iron or hot rollers, curl small sections of your hair. Hold the curling iron or roller in place for about 10-15 seconds before releasing. Repeat until all of your hair is curled.

Step 4: Loosen the Curls

Once you've curled your hair, run your fingers through your hair to loosen the curls and create a natural look. Use a texturizing spray or powder to add grip and texture.

Tips and Tricks

Here are some additional tips and tricks to keep in mind:

  • Use a dry shampoo to absorb excess oil and add volume to your hair between washes.
  • Avoid using too many styling products, as they can weigh down your hair and make it look greasy.
  • Get regular trims to prevent split ends and breakage.
  • Avoid using heat styling tools too often, as they can damage your hair.

FAQs

Can I fix my long straight hair without heat styling tools?

Yes, you can use texturizing sprays, powders, and mousses to add volume and texture to your hair without using heat styling tools.

How often should I wash my long straight hair?

Aim to wash your hair two to three times a week. However, if you have an oily scalp, you may need to wash your hair more frequently.

Can I add layers to my long straight hair?

Yes, adding layers to your hair can add volume and movement. Ask your hairstylist for long layers that frame your face and blend seamlessly with the rest of your hair.
